Jones to defend UFC Light Heavyweight title against Reyes in Houston
Jon Jones will defend his UFC Light Heavyweight title against Dominick Reyes on February 8th in Houston, Texas. The announcement made by Dana White to ESPN reflects the promotion’s choice of Reyes over Corey Anderson. Reyes earned a first-round KO over Chris Weidman this past October at UFC on ESPN 6. Report: Ad buyers frustrated with lack of data from UFC on ESPN+, DAZN programming
According to a report from Sports Business Journal’s John Ourand advertisers are growing weary of the unknown viewership numbers that are watching online content such as the UFC on ESPN+. UFC Fight Night 164 attendance and bonuses
UFC Fight Night 164, San Paolo, took place on Saturday from Ginasio do Ibirapuera in Brazil. Jan Blachowicz won a split decision in the main event over Ronaldo Souza. LFA finds home on UFC Fight Pass
Legacy Fighting Alliance, a longtime fixture on AXS TV until the recent acquisition by Anthem Sports and Entertainment, has found a new home with UFC Fight Pass.
